About Emtri Tablet

Emtri Tablet belongs to the class of medications called ‘antiretroviral agents’ used in the treatment of HIV infection. HIV is a virus that attacks the immune cells of the body leading to decreased immunity. It spreads through body fluids such as semen, vaginal fluid, and blood. Symptoms include fever, chills, rash, night sweats, muscle aches, tiredness and sore throat that usually last for days to several weeks.

Emtri Tablet is a combination of three medicines: Stavudine, lamivudine and nevirapine. They work by inhibiting the reverse transcriptase enzyme from working, which is required by the HIV-infected cells to make new viruses. This effect helps to inhibit viral replication.

You should take this medicine exactly as prescribed by the doctor. Emtri Tablet may cause side effects such as headache, insomnia (difficulty in sleeping), nausea, diarrhea, dry mouth, fever, rash, and peripheral neuropathy (tingling and numbness of feet and hands). Inform your doctor if any of these side effects persist or get worse.

It is not recommended to take Emtri Tablet if you are allergic to any contents of it. Before taking Emtri Tablet , inform your doctor if you have any liver disease, hepatitis B or C (liver infections), a history of mental illness, seriously overweight and have kidney disease. Inform your doctor if you are pregnant or breastfeeding. Emtri Tablet should be used with caution in children and elderly patients. Alcohol consumption may increase the risk of side effects. Emtri Tablet may cause dizziness, so do not drive or operate heavy machinery if you feel dizzy.

Drug Warnings

Inform your doctor if you develop persistent diarrhea or vomiting, as it may affect the effectiveness of Emtri Tablet . Emtri Tablet may cause pancreatitis (inflammation of the pancreas), so inform your doctor if you develop symptoms such as nausea (feeling sick), vomiting or stomach pain. Emtri Tablet may lead to opportunistic infections (infections that occur frequently or severely in patients with weak immune systems), so inform your doctor immediately if you experience symptoms of infection such as muscle weakness, weakness beginning in the hands and feet that progress towards the trunk, palpitations (pounding heartbeat) and tremors. Emtri Tablet may destroy bone leading to symptoms such as joint stiffness or pain. It may also cause muscle pain, tenderness, or weakness. Speak with your doctor about the precautions to follow to avoid infecting other people as one can still pass on HIV while on this medicine, although the risk is somewhat lowered by antiretroviral therapy, it can spread through sexual contact with a person who already has the infection or by transfer of infected blood. Emtri Tablet does not cure HIV infection. Emtri Tablet can make hormonal contraceptives less effective or less likely to work. So, use other effective methods for contraception, including a barrier form (cervical cap, condom, diaphragm, or contraceptive sponge) to prevent pregnancy as advised by your doctor. Do not breastfeed while taking this medicine. Emtri Tablet is not recommended in pregnancy as could harm the unborn baby or cause birth defects. You may need frequent medical tests while on Emtri Tablet .

NevirapineAtazanavir
Critical
How does the drug interact with Emtri Tablet 60's:
When Atazanavir is taken with Emtri Tablet 60's, it can reduce the levels and side effects of atazanavir & increase the blood levels and effects of Emtri Tablet 60's.

How to manage the interaction:
Taking Emtri Tablet 60's with Atazanavir is generally avoided as it can possibly result in an interaction, it can be taken if your doctor has advised it. However, if you experience a rash on any parts of your body, loss of appetite, nausea, vomiting, jaundice (yellowing of the skin and/or eyes), dark-coloured urine, pale-coloured stools, or pain or ache in the right abdominal area below your ribs, contact a doctor immediately. Do not discontinue any medications without consulting a doctor.
NevirapineRanolazine
Critical
How does the drug interact with Emtri Tablet 60's:
Co-administration of Emtri Tablet 60's with Ranolazine may significantly reduce the blood levels of Ranolazine. This can lead to low treatment outcomes.

How to manage the interaction:
Taking Emtri Tablet 60's with Ranolazine is generally avoided as it can lead to an interaction, they can be taken together if advised by a doctor. However, contact a doctor if you experience any symptoms. Do not stop taking any medications without consulting a doctor.
LamivudineEmtricitabine
Critical
How does the drug interact with Emtri Tablet 60's:
Combining these two medications may reduce overall effectiveness due to potential antagonistic effects (opposite actions).

How to manage the interaction:
Taking Emtricitabine with Emtri Tablet 60's is not recommended, but it can be taken if your doctor prescribes it. Contact your doctor if your symptoms do not improve. Do not stop taking any medication without consulting your doctor.
NevirapineAmiodarone
Severe
How does the drug interact with Emtri Tablet 60's:
Coadministration of Emtri Tablet 60's with Amiodarone may decrease the effects of amiodarone. This can lead to low treatment outcomes.

How to manage the interaction:
Taking Amiodarone with Emtri Tablet 60's together can result in an interaction, it can be taken if your doctor has advised it. However, if you experience sudden dizziness, lightheadedness, fainting, shortness of breath, or irregular heartbeat, contact a doctor immediately. Do not discontinue any medications without consulting a doctor.
NevirapineCariprazine
Severe
How does the drug interact with Emtri Tablet 60's:
Taking Cariprazine with Emtri Tablet 60's may reduce the blood levels of cariprazine, which may make the medication less effective.

How to manage the interaction:
Taking Cariprazine with Emtri Tablet 60's together can possibly result in an interaction, but it can be taken if your doctor has advised it. In case you experience any unusual side effects, consult a doctor. Do not stop using any medications without consulting a doctor.
NevirapineApremilast
Severe
How does the drug interact with Emtri Tablet 60's:
Coadministration of Emtri Tablet 60's with Apremilast may decrease the blood levels of Apremilast, which may make the medication less effective.

How to manage the interaction:
Although there is a possible interaction between Apremilast and Emtri Tablet 60's, you can take these medicines together if prescribed by a doctor. Do not stop using any medications without talking to a doctor.
NevirapineDaclatasvir
Severe
How does the drug interact with Emtri Tablet 60's:
Using Emtri Tablet 60's together with daclatasvir may decrease the blood levels of daclatasvir.

How to manage the interaction:
Taking Daclatasvir with Emtri Tablet 60's together can possibly result in an interaction, but it can be taken if your doctor has advised it. Do not stop using any medications without a doctor's advice.
NevirapineMipomersen
Severe
How does the drug interact with Emtri Tablet 60's:
Coadministration of Emtri Tablet 60's and Mipomersen can increase the risk and severity of liver problems.

How to manage the interaction:
Although taking Emtri Tablet 60's and Mipomersen together can evidently cause an interaction, it can be taken if your doctor has suggested it. If you have any symptoms like fever, chills, joint pain, swelling, bruising, skin rash, itching, loss of appetite, fatigue, nausea, vomiting, abdominal pain, dark urine, or bleeding make sure to contact your doctor immediately. Do not stop using any medications without a doctor's advice.
NevirapineDolutegravir
Severe
How does the drug interact with Emtri Tablet 60's:
Taking dolutegravir with Emtri Tablet 60's can reduce the effectiveness of dolutegravir.

How to manage the interaction:
Although taking Dolutegravir and Emtri Tablet 60's together can possibly result in an interaction, they can be taken together if prescribed by your doctor. Do not discontinue using any medications without consulting a doctor.
NevirapineDeflazacort
Severe
How does the drug interact with Emtri Tablet 60's:
Taking Emtri Tablet 60's with Deflazacort may significantly reduce the blood levels of deflazacort, which may make the medication less effective in treating the condition.

How to manage the interaction:
Although using Emtri Tablet 60's and Deflazacort together can possibly result in an interaction, they can be taken together if advised by your doctor. Do not stop taking any medications without consulting a doctor.

FAQs

Emtri Tablet is used to treat HIV infection.
Emtri Tablet is a combination of three medicines: Stavudine, lamivudine and nevirapine. These three drugs work by inhibiting the reverse transcriptase enzyme from working, which is required by the HIV-infected cells to make new viruses. Thereby preventing viral replication and controlling the infection.
Emtri Tablet may cause side-effects such as muscle pain and discomfort, difficulty in sleeping, stomach pains, allergic reactions, feeling sick, vomiting, inflammation of the liver, changes in the shape or location of body fat. Inform your doctor if any of these side-effects persist or get worse.
Emtri Tablet may cause lactic acidosis (excess of lactic acid in the blood), a rare but a severe side effect, especially in women who are very obese. However, if you experience stomach pain, vomiting or nausea while taking Emtri Tablet , please consult a doctor immediately.
Emtri Tablet doesn’t cure HIV infection. However, it helps to control the disease and prevent opportunistic infections.
No, Emtri Tablet should be taken in the dose and duration as advised by the doctor. If you take it in more than the recommended dose, it might cause unpleasant side effects. If you think your symptoms are not improving, please consult your doctor.
If you miss a dose of Emtri Tablet , take the missed dose as soon as you remember it. However, if it's almost time for the next dose, do not take a double dose to make up for a missed one.
Do not stop taking Emtri Tablet without talking to your doctor. If you suddenly stop taking Emtri Tablet , you may experience confusion, fever, mental state changes or severe muscle stiffness. Your doctor will probably decrease your dose gradually depending upon your disease condition.
